Sister, Sister is an American television sitcom about twin girls (Tia and Tamera Mowry), separated and adopted by separate parents at birth, who one day come face to face after fourteen years. The series premiered during the 1993-94 season on ABC, briefly canceled after the 1994-95 season; but The WB renewed the show for the 1995-96 season, continuing until May 23, 1999.
Premise
In the pilot, the twins reunited during a chance encounter shopping at the mall with their adoptive parents. Tia Landry was the studious twin from Detroit, where her mother Lisa worked as a seamstress; Tamera Campbell was the boy-crazy twin from the suburbs, where her father Ray owned a limousine service. After their unexpected encounter in the department store, Ray reluctantly allowed Tia and Lisa to move into his home for the girls' sake. The girls' neighbor was Roger Evans (Marques Houston), an annoying teenager who was infatuated with both of them.By the 1996-1997 season, Tia and Tamera straightened their hair and abandoned their conservative wardrobe of the first three seasons for a new look. Also, Ray and Lisa began a romance in season four which was short-lived. There were hints to a possible romance between the two in earlier episodes. Example: "The Concert" from season one, in which Lisa and Ray inadvertently kissed.
A frequent subplot was of the twins searching and eventually finding their biological parents to be a black woman, Racelle Gavin and white man, Matt Sullivan. In real life, Tia and Tamera Mowry are also bi-racial.
In the 1997-1998 season, Tia started dating Tyreke Scott (RonReaco Lee), a reformed street kid who worked as a mechanic for Ray, and Jordan Bennett (Deon Richmond) became Tamera's boyfriend. Roger was suddenly dropped from the cast at this point.
The final season showed the twins entering college with their boyfriends and their best friend Diavian. The girls were ultimately reunited with their birth father, and Lisa married her boyfriend Victor in the final episode. Roger also made one last appearance in the last episode singing at Lisa's wedding.

Tia and Tamera's real-life brother, Tahj Mowry, has appeared in three episodes of the series. He played Tia's cousin Tahj in "Get a Job", a kid visiting a Mall Santa in "Christmas", and appeared in a crossover role in "Child's Play" in which he played T.J. Henderson, his character from fellow WB sitcom Smart Guy.Throughout the series, Tia and Tamera also had a "revolving door" group of friends, most notably Brittany Murphy as Sarah in the first season.
Racelle Gavin, The twins' birth mother, was an artist. Unfortunately, Racelle died at the twin's birth in Florida. Although she never appeared in the series, a beautiful painting she did was seen in an episode.
Matt Sullivan, the girls' birthfather, is an accomplished photographer. He was found by the girls 6 years after Tia and Tamera found each other. In the last episode he was going on a safari. And offered his daughters to come with him. Tamera went along, but Tia went to New York to go on an internship for the WNBA.

Reruns/Syndication
The show premiered on Disney Channel in 2002 and ran until May 28, 2007.Beginning June 11, 2007 the show began airing on ABC Family.[1] Sister, Sister replaced Step by Step on ABC Family, was knocked off two weeks later then returned in the early morning. The show began airing on Superstation WGN on September 11, 2007 (originally September 10 but will be preempted for Cardinals-Cubs makeup game).[2] In the UK, it was shown on for a good 12 years on Nickelodeon and it was shown on Channel 4 between 1995 and 2000 as the channel had the terrestrial rights to the show. It is no longer aired in the UK.
Theme Song
The series' theme song was written and composed by Tim Heintz, Randy Petersen and Kevin Quinn. Three versions of the original theme song were used from April 1994 to May 1997.A new version of the show's theme was used starting in season five composed by Heintz, Petersen, Quinn and Kurt Farquhar, who composed the music for the series, save for season three which the music was composed by Paul A. Kreiling, and performed by Tia and Tamera Mowry.
Overall there were 5 different versions of the intro. The only time the intro remained the exact same was between seasons 3 and 4, which is when the girls got their new look as well, making the intro outdated for season 4.
